centre of mass is the point whr the whole mass of the body is supposed to be concentrated whereas centre of gravity is the point whr all the weight of the body is concentrated ....centre of mass coincides wid centre of gravity if body is lying in a uniform gravitational field...otherwise centre of gravity lies above centre of mass...

in a projectile motion if velocity makes @ angle wid the horizontal thn horizontal vel = v cos @ and vertical vel is v sin@...
vertical vel is zero onli at the highest point of the projectile motion
and yes vertical acc is always g...and unless something is given in the ques we assume the horizontal accelaration to be 0
